The BMW M5 E28, produced between 1985 and 1988, marked the dawn of the M5 legacy, captivating enthusiasts and collectors alike. handcrafted at the BMW Motorsport Garching factory, this iconic sedan is not just a vehicle; it is a symbol of power and precision. With only 2,191 units ever produced globally, each M5 E28 represents a unique piece of automotive history. Its S38B35 engine, derived from the M1 supercar, delivers an exhilarating driving experience that is cherished by those fortunate enough to own one.

📖Generation guide

E28 M5 • 1985-1988

The E28 M5 is the first in the M5 lineage, featuring the renowned S38B35 engine available in both US-spec (256hp) and Euro-spec (286hp). The sedan-only body style emphasizes purity and performance, making it a collector's dream.

E30 M3 • 1986-1991

Known for its racing pedigree, the E30 M3 features the S14B23 2.3L I4 engine and is highly sought after among collectors, especially in its rare Evolution variants.

E24 M6 • 1987-1988

Combining luxury and performance, the E24 M6 is powered by the S38B35 engine, sharing its roots with the M5, making it a desirable option for collectors.

E36 M3 • 1992-1999

The E36 M3 introduced the S50 engine, with significant performance gains. The Euro-spec variants are particularly valuable due to their limited production.

Known issues by generation

The E28 M5, while a remarkable machine, is not without its quirks. Owners should be aware of necessary maintenance issues surrounding the S38B35 engine, particularly the timing chain replacement, which is critical every 100-150k miles. Additionally, the six individual throttle bodies require careful tuning for optimal performance. Common issues also include valve cover gasket leaks and rust at key points, especially in salt-belt regions. Ensuring proper maintenance and addressing these concerns with a qualified specialist is crucial for preserving the integrity of your M5 E28.

Donation value by condition + generation

The collector value of the E28 M5 has seen a significant rise in recent years, with well-maintained, original examples valued between $80,000 and $150,000. The unique characteristics of this model, including its hand-built BMW Motorsport provenance and manual transmission, add to its desirability. Authentication through matching numbers and the BMW Motorsport Garching build plate is mandatory for collectors. As evidenced by auction results, the E28 M5 commands premium prices, particularly for those finished in iconic colors such as Diamond Black and Cinnabar Red, making it a wise investment for automotive enthusiasts.

FAQ

What are the timing chain service intervals for the E28 M5?
The timing chain replacement for the S38B35 engine is recommended every 100,000 to 150,000 miles to prevent potential engine damage. Regular inspections for chain rattle are advisable.
How important is the BMW Motorsport Garching build plate authentication?
The BMW Motorsport Garching build plate is crucial for confirming the authenticity of your E28 M5. It verifies the car's production lineage and matching numbers, which significantly impacts its value in the collector market.
Why is the manual transmission so significant for collectors?
The E28 M5 was only offered with a manual transmission, making it a rare find. This manual-only purity enhances its collector value and driving experience, appealing to purists and enthusiasts alike.
